JMRI is a completely open-source suite that includes "DecoderPro" and "PanelPro." While primarily used for DCC train control and digital panel layout design, it offers highly powerful customization options for advanced hobbyists without costing anything.

Developed by Ing.-Büro Schneider, the full version of the software is a commercial product requiring a paid license. To help potential buyers, the company offers a free, limited . This demo allows users to explore the software's core interface and basic functionality, but it comes with significant restrictions that prevent the saving or exporting of complete, usable designs.
